We all need time and space to renew our spirits in order to be instruments of peace in this world.
God continually invites us into stillness and rest – a place that can then inform right action and presence in our world.
We help create the “beloved community” by allowing ourselves to be recreated through the practice of sabbath.
The Sabbath happens anytime we choose to enter into the stillness to hear the voice of Spirit, and to “pluck from the grains” of that Divine field in order to move forward, actively engaging in our own awakening.
To live the Sabbath is to regularly take time to pull back from our distractions and concerns and “to watch what God is doing when we’re not doing anything.” (Eugene Peterson)
